The effects of a static electric field on the nonlinear optical rectification,second- and third-harmonic generation in a quantum well described by morse potentialare theoretically investigated. analytical expressions for the optical coefficients dueto intersubband optical transitions with an applied electric field are extracted from thecompact-density matrix approach and iterative scheme. numerical results presented fora typical gaas quantum well reveal the feasibility of control of optical transitions betweenthe size-quantized subbands. in addition, we have to emphasize the fact that theoptical response of the system is remarkably sensitive to the electric field and structuralrange parameter.
